ip bans: add hit counter, deleted flag, new ban type.

* Make IP bans soft deletable.
* Add a hit counter to track how many times an IP ban has blocked someone.
* Add a last hit timestamp to track when the IP ban last blocked someone.
* Add a new type of IP ban, the signup ban. Signup bans restrict new
  signups from editing anything until they've verified their email
  address.
